Ford of Europe Welcomes Early European Commission Decision on Automobile Craiova Privatisation
COLOGNE/ BUCHAREST, February 27, 2008 – Ford of Europe welcomes today's announcement by the European Commission that it has closed its investigation into the privatisation process of Automobile Craiova in Romania, thus clearing the way for Ford's purchase of the vehicle manufacturing facility.
The purchase of the plant will be finalised following the ratification of the special law for the privatisation of Automobile Craiova which is before the Romanian Parliament. The special law is expected to be ratified on March 4, 2008.
"I am pleased that the European Commission has concluded its investigation in such a short period of time," said Ford of Europe President and CEO, John Fleming. "We worked with the Romanian authorities around the clock to provide all the necessary information to help the Commission come to its decision.
"Nothing has changed in our exciting plans for the Craiova plant", said Fleming. "Our goal is now to assume full ownership of the plant as quickly as possible and turn it into a world-class manufacturing complex."
